Someone who wants to do a rebrand, or a new division under a different brand - for any reason. It's common, to avoid brand dilution you get a separate one for a different product even in the same field.
Edit: One company in my country did this mistake. They were selling furniture materials. Then they went full DYI and started losing momentum due to brand confusion. I've kept saying this for years, weird how a big firm can make such a big mistake.
Years later, someone put them in their senses and they got a separate brand for DYI and now are rolling high.
You can also add weight / borrow momentum from the existing brand, e.g. a note: "Transport.com, a xxxx company" where xxxx is the existing, renowned but different brand.
